WebThe government puts a limit on the amount of pension contributions on which you can earn tax relief. This is called the pensions annual allowance. It has been set at £60,000 for the tax year 2024-24 (up from £40,000 in 2024-23). Any pension payments you make over the £60,000 limit will be subject to income tax at the highest rate you pay.
